(1) Oscillation waveform (C
T
)
This waveform is determined by the external capacitor connected to the C
T
pin (pin 16) and the external resistor
connected to the R
T
pin (pin 15). It is usually a 1.5-V to 3.5-V triangle waveform (the rise and fall times are the
same).
(2) Output waveform (OUT
1
)
Whichever is the lower of the DTC
1
pin (pin 13) and FB pin (pin 12) voltages is compared with the triangle wave
of the C
T
pin (pin 16). The OUT
1
pin (pin 11) is high level while the triangle wave is low.
(3) Output waveform (OUT
2
)
Whichever is the higher of the DTC
2
pin (pin 5) and FB pin (pin 12) voltages is compared with the level-shifted
triangle wave (C
T
’). The OUT
2
pin (pin 6) is high level while the level-shifted triangle wave is high.
(4) Triangle wave level shift
The triangle wave that controls OUT
2
is the original triangle wave of the C
T
pin (pin 16) shifted to a lower
potential via the level shift circuit (OLS). The amount of shift (V
d
) can be adjusted using the resistor (R
CT2
)
connected between the C
T2
pin (pin 2) and the V
REF
pin.

(5) Dead-time (t
qc
, t
qd
) adjustment
The dead time between the fall of OUT
1
and the rise of OUT
2
(t
qc
) and the dead time between the fall of OUT
2
and the rise of OUT
1
(t
qd
) is determined by the oscillation frequency and the amount of level shift of the triangle
wave. Although usually t
qc
= t
qd
, if setting these independently, connect a suitable resistor between the C
T
pin
and the V
REF
pin, as well as between the C
T
pin and GND, and adjust the dead time by making the oscillation
waveform asymmetrical.
